Psychiatrists are medical professionals who treat diseases and disorders of the mind. They can provide medication and diagnosis, as well as therapy. They can prescribe stimulants and controlled substances.
Specialization
It's important that you find a psychiatrist who is skilled in the condition that you're suffering from. While many psychiatrists are generalists, certain specialize in specific types of psychiatric conditions such as child and adolescent psychiatry or the geriatric psychotherapy. It is important to find a doctor who accepts your insurance in the event that you have one.
You can start by looking up the psychiatrists in your community. You can do this by visiting their websites and looking at their reviews. However, be wary of reading online reviews, because they could be misleading and biased. If you're unsure about whom to trust, seek recommendations from someone close to you or a friend.
Psychiatrists can also be found at medical centers or community mental health facilities. These facilities usually have a patient coordinator who will help you find the appropriate psychiatrist. In addition to providing a referral, they can also refer you to other services within your area. For instance, if suffering from depression, they may recommend you to a psychotherapist for individual therapy sessions.

House call psychiatrists are trained professionals who provide psychiatric home visits to patients. They are able to identify a range of mental disorders and prescribe medication when needed. This type of treatment can be especially helpful for people with mental illness that is difficult to treat in the office setting.
Psychiatrists who offer home visits typically charge a flat fee per month which includes consultations as well as medications. This service is ideal for patients who aren't able to go to the clinic or are too sick to leave their home. Psychiatrists can also conduct virtual appointments for patients who prefer to avoid traveling.

Fees
Psychiatrists generally charge more than mental health counselors, social workers, and psychologists since they have more experience in both the psychological and medical aspects of mental illness. They also have the capacity to examine your physical health as part of screening and diagnosis and may suggest tests for your lab or other procedures that require a separate fee.
It is essential to know what insurances they will accept and what their charges are. Ask if they provide sliding scales and charge based on your income. This is because some psychiatrists will offer lower rates to patients who have no or low insurance and will bill according to your income which can help you manage your costs.
Many people with health insurance can visit a psychiatrist as a part of their coverage. Call your insurance provider and ask for the TaxID number of your doctor to confirm that they are in-network. You can also look online to see if the psychiatrist's services are covered by your specific plan. Many employers offer wellness services to employees, which often include telehealth visits with psychiatrists and other healthcare providers.
